Job Description

Roles & Responsibilities

  • Design and analyze electrical systems, ensuring compliance with industry standards and safety regulations to deliver efficient solutions.
  • Conduct feasibility studies and cost analysis for projects, providing clients with clear insights into the economic viability of proposed designs.
  • Develop and implement testing procedures for electrical systems, ensuring reliability and performance through rigorous evaluation.
  • Collaborate with cross-functional teams, including mechanical and civil engineers, to integrate electrical solutions seamlessly into larger projects.

Desired Candidate Profile

  • Bachelor's degree in Electrical Engineering or a related field, providing a solid foundation in core engineering principles.
  • Professional Engineer (PE) license preferred, demonstrating a commitment to the highest standards of practice in the field.
  • Minimum of 3 years of relevant work experience in electrical engineering, showcasing expertise in system design and implementation.
  • Experience in specific industries such as renewable energy, telecommunications, or manufacturing, aligning with the company's focus areas.
